What Is Tunneling in a Wound?
Tunneling occurs when a wound extends beneath the surface of the skin, creating a narrow channel—often called a sinus tract—that runs from the wound bed into the surrounding tissue. While it generally extends in one primary direction, a single wound can develop multiple tunnels that curve or branch.
Unlike other wounds that heal from the edges inward, tunneling heals from the bottom up—or the inside out—with granulation tissue. However, if the wound prematurely closes at the surface, dead tissue and bacteria can become trapped below. This increases the risk of developing life-threatening complications, such as sepsis, abscesses, chronic wounds, and osteomyelitis.
Additionally, tunneling can significantly increase the risk of undermining wounds. When undermining happens, the tissue beneath the wound edges becomes destroyed, creating a pocket of “dead space.” As a result, a pocket forms under intact skin where the tissue has separated from the wound's edge, acting as a breeding ground for bacteria.
This is why proper wound assessment, advanced treatments, and a board-certified staff prove invaluable. When tunneling in a wound is left untreated or is improperly cared for, the injury can deepen, widen, and evolve into a significantly more complex case.

What Does a Tunneling Wound Look Like?
Most of the time, tunneling in a wound doesn’t look nearly as severe as it is. In fact, the wound opening itself may appear relatively small or shallow. However, beneath the skin, the tunnel is extending from the wound into deeper tissues. This results in a stark contrast from how people generally assess wounds, looking for deep gashes, excessive bleeding, or discoloration.
Because of this, it’s important to monitor subtle signs. Look for symptoms such as increased pain, tenderness around the wound edges, delayed healing, any amount or color of draining, a foul odor, or recurrent infections. What Causes a Wound to Tunnel?
Several conditions can cause a wound to tunnel. Common causes include:
Infections. An infection can trigger inflammation and destroy surrounding tissue, creating deeper sinus tracts that harbor bacteria.
Pressure Wounds. Sustained pressure and/or shear forces can damage blood vessels and tissues. As this tissue breaks down, it creates dead space beneath the skin surface, leading to tunneling or undermining.
Underlying Health Conditions. Conditions such as diabetes, thyroid disorders, and rheumatoid arthritis impair circulation and nerve function, compromising immune function and increasing the risk of tunneling wounds. More specifically, individuals with diabetes have a significantly higher chance of developing tunneling due to complications with foot ulcers.
Presence of Foreign Materials. Ultimately, foreign materials are anything that disrupts the normal progression of wound healing. This may be an abscess, glass shards, metal fragments, or wood (splinters or thorns). When the body can’t effectively eliminate the “intruder,” prolonged inflammation breaks down tissue, leading to tunneling.
Improper Wound Care. Failing to manage an infection, keep the wound bed moist, or apply appropriate wound dressings can promote bacterial growth. A combination of damaged, fragile tissue and bacterial proliferation can cause wounds to tunnel and progressively worsen.
Each cause increases the risk of tissue damage and delayed healing—especially when underlying conditions are present. However, these injuries can be effectively treated and healed—especially with proper support.

Can a Tunneling Wound Heal on Its Own?
Most of the time, tunneling wounds can not heal effectively on their own. In fact, trying to heal it independently isn’t only challenging—it can increase the risk of severe complications. Because the damage occurs underneath the skin, relying on natural closure can lead to trapped bacteria and dead tissue.
A wound that tunnels requires proper intervention from a wound care specialist or trained healthcare professional. They will be able to properly assess, diagnose, and treat the wound, ensuring the injury heals successfully and safely.

Tunnel Wound Healing Time
It’s important to remember that there is no specific timeframe for tunnel wound healing. Each individual is different, and every wound is affected by both internal and external factors. However, here are the different stages of tunneling wounds and what you can expect:
Acute Tunneling Wounds
An acute tunneling wound, such as one caused by recent trauma or surgery, often heals within weeks to months. Ultimately, prompt attention and proper care are essential for optimal recovery. During this phase, the body begins naturally repairing damaged tissues and reducing inflammation.
Granulation forms to create new, stronger collagen, filling the dead space within the tunnel. After the tunnel itself heals, cells migrate to cover the surface, and the wound edges pull inward. While high risk at first, it’s often easily managed alongside a wound care specialist.
Moderate Tunneling Wounds
Wounds with deeper tunnels, mild infections, or compromised blood flow often require several months to heal. Compared with acute tunneling wounds, moderate tunneling is often due to pressure, poor circulation, or chronic conditions. At this stage, healing slows due to persistent inflammation and becomes harder to manage due to a poor environment.
A specialist will focus on managing drainage, supporting tissue growth, and preventing premature closing at the surface. More importantly, they will remove any dead (necrotic) tissue that slows granulation, prevent further breakdown, and consistently pack the tunnel to prevent premature closure.
Chronic Tunneling Wounds
A wound is officially considered chronic if it does not show significant improvement within 4–12 weeks. Therefore, a patient experiencing tunneling that won’t resolve despite treatment requires advanced treatment and the help of a specialist. Additionally, chronic tunneling wounds are often a result of underlying conditions, such as diabetes or vascular disease.
A doctor or nurse will first ensure they remove dead tissue to promote proper blood flow. They will also provide debridement or Negative Pressure Wound Therapy to stimulate tissue growth and reduce the risk of severe infections. Healing may be slower, but consistent medical oversight is essential for optimal recovery.

How to Heal Tunneling Wounds
Receive a Proper Wound Assessment
Ultimately, due to how quickly tunneling can progress, there is no room for error. Therefore, a wound assessment from a wound care specialist or healthcare professional is essential for recovery. They will be able to confidently identify the tunnel depth, direction, and severity using a probe. Doing so allows them to formulate a personalized treatment plan and reduce the risk of missing sinus tracts of infections.
Thoroughly Cleanse the Wound and Remove Dead Tissue
Tunneling wounds, because they can travel so deeply into the tissue, are breeding grounds for bacteria. Standard cleaning practices can’t effectively reach these areas, leading to the accumulation of debris, bacterial overgrowth, and exudate (wound drainage). A specialist will be able to cleanse the injury with proper cleaning agents, promoting recovery and granulation.
Additionally, debridement (the removal of dead tissue) is equally important. This process promotes healthy tissue growth, reduces the likelihood of infection, stimulates angiogenesis (blood vessel formation), and speeds up recovery. Together, both debridement and proper cleaning reduce pain, prevent further infection, and improve treatment efficacy.

Pack the Tunnel
Even when caring for tunneling at home (post-treatment), it’s highly recommended that you don’t try to pack the injury yourself. These wounds are complex, and packing requires a strategic approach and an in-depth understanding of wound management.
However, when done by a healthcare professional, proper packing fills dead space and prevents premature closure. Additionally, this process manages additional drainage while keeping the wound moist, providing structure and creating a healthy environment for cellular repair.
Apply Appropriate Wound Dressing
For years, patients were told to keep wounds dry and uncovered, allowing them to “breathe.” However, modern research shows that a moist environment and proper dressing promote re-epithelialization and support the body’s repair system. The type of dressing matters, though, as differing dressings are suited for different wound types.
For tunneling wounds, specialists will often use alginates, collagen-based ropes, and hydrofiber ropes. Each has its unique benefits, and a certified wound care professional can determine the most appropriate option based on an individual’s circumstances.

Offload the Injury
As mentioned previously, underlying conditions can significantly impact the healing process. Those with diabetes, for example, manage high blood sugar, inflammation, fluid buildup, and edema. Because of this, it’s essential to be mindful of potential symptoms and address them as efficiently as possible.
Ultimately, offloading a tunnel wound reduces constant pressure and friction, which can compromise recovery. Try using crutches, specialized shoe inserts, special mattresses, and, in some cases, wheelchairs. By removing consistent pressure, patients can prevent the worsening or recurrence of tunneling.

Consider Advanced Treatments
Advanced wound treatments, such as Negative Pressure Wound Therapy (NPWT), can make a significant difference in healing. By using precise, controlled negative pressure, this treatment removes fluids and infection-causing material from the wound site. The result is a clean, stable healing environment, oxygen-rich blood, and nutrients that support tissue growth.
